Fire

Fire is aCopy Ability which empowers the user to breathe a cone of flame from their mouth, which can be used to fight enemies, light things on fire, such asfuses, candles, or foliage, or break things made of ice. The range on the fire breath tends to be middling at best, but in some games, it can be extended and angled while held down. InKirby Super Star and games that follow in its legacy, Fire has access to many other fiery attacks, such as igniting into a fireball (similar to theBurning ability), spinning in a fiery pinwheel along the ground, or even turning the user into a big pyre. InKirby Star Allies, FireKirby can also empower some of hisallies with the "Sizzle"Power Effect.
Fire is one of the oldest Copy Abilities, making its debut inKirby's Adventure. When possessing the Fire ability, the user sports a golden tiara with a green jewel embedded in it. Bright orange flames emerge from the headgear, and in a handful of older titles, Kirby's color slightly changes, making him red. The Fire ability can typically be obtained from enemies likeHot Head,Burning Leo,Galbo, orFlamer (when they don't provide Burning instead).
Characteristics[edit]

Fire is among the most elemental and ubiquitous abilities. In its simplest form, it allows the user to breathe fire from his mouth to deter opponents, thaw out ice, and light thefuses ofcannons. While using this fire breath, the user is forced to hold still, and naturally it cannot be used underwater (a restriction that is not beholden toBurning Leo, one of Fire's main representatives andhelpers). In later games, particularly those that followKirby Super Star's example, Fire would be given a much more versatile moveset, incorporating the fireball ofBurning among other more specialized attacks. The main fire breath ability would also be upgraded, allowing the user to angle and direct their fire breath to an extent. Fire would also be given more utility in later games, with the addition of environmental features that can be burned away such as tall grass and dark areas that can be momentarily lit up using the ability. Being an elemental ability, Fire can be readily combined with other abilities and allies to create potent combinations, particularly inKirby Star Allies.
Fire can be obtained from a wide array of sources, but by far the most common is the enemyHot Head, who debuted alongside the Fire ability itself inKirby's Adventure. Other common sources of the ability include the aforementioned Burning Leo,Galbo, andFlamer (in appearances where Burning is not a distinct ability).
Appearance[edit]
Ever since its introduction inKirby Super Star, Fire's hat has had a consistent design in most media: a golden tiara made of two crossed laces on each side, with a green round gem in its middle, with flames coming out of it. InKirby Air Ride (in-game),Kirby and the Forgotten Land andKirby and the Forgotten Land – Nintendo Switch 2 Edition + Star-Crossed World only, the gem is blue instead. InKirby: Right Back at Ya!, the hat is similar, but instead of being a tiara, it is a headband similar to Ice's and Spark's hats. The gem is still green, but is hexagonal shaped instead.
When with Fire, Kirby's body changes to red inKirby Super Star andKirby Super Star Ultra, as well as inKirby: Right Back at Ya! and its trophy fromSuper Smash Bros. Brawl.

Kirby's Adventure /Kirby: Nightmare in Dream Land[edit]

Fire first appears inKirby's Adventure, the game which introduced Copy Abilities, and also appears in its remake,Kirby: Nightmare in Dream Land. Absorbing aHot Head allows Kirby to breathe fire at his enemies, defeating them at short range. In these games, Fire is distinct fromBurning, which has Kirby rocketing forward as a fire ball instead. Fire deals 5 damage in this title.[1]
Kirby Super Star /Kirby Super Star Ultra[edit]


InKirby Super Star and the game's remake,Kirby Super Star Ultra, Kirby can obtain the Fire ability throughCopy Essences, theCopy Essence Deluxe on PlanetHotbeat, or inhaling fiery enemies, notablyBurning Leo. With the Fire ability equipped, Kirby can create a Burning Leo as aHelper. These games did not feature the Fire ability's counterpart Burning, but instead included moves associated with Burning into the Fire ability. Therefore, Kirby is not only able to breathe fire at enemies, but to engulf himself in flames and charge forward as well.

Kirby Air Ride[edit]
Fire is one of the Copy Abilities which racing Kirbys can use inKirby Air Ride. When acquired, Kirby is able to spit fire balls which land on the course and remain as conflagrations which can trip up racers who ride over them for a short time. He will also damage any racers or enemies he comes in contact with. Like other abilities in this game, Fire only lasts for a short while before disappearing. Its main provider in this game isHeat Phanphan.
Kirby & The Amazing Mirror[edit]

InKirby & The Amazing Mirror, Fire appears as an ability distinct from Burning once again, working like its appearance inKirby: Nightmare in Dream Land, although this time Kirby can slightly aim the direction of his fire with the Control Pad, like inKirby Super Star. It is once again mainly provided by Hot Head. On occasion,Dark Mind's red stars will also provide the Fire ability as well.
Kirby: Squeak Squad[edit]
Fire makes a return inKirby: Squeak Squad, this time without Burning accompanying it. As such, it is provided by Hot Head,Acchi, and Flamer (who previously provided Burning). Fire also inherits Burning's attack, making this appearance of Fire similar (though simpler) than itsKirby Super Star equivalent. Collecting theAbility Scroll for Fire allows Kirby to angle his fire breath up and down while using it. In this game, Fire can be used to melt certain types of metal blocks.

Kirby's Return to Dream Land /Kirby's Return to Dream Land Deluxe[edit]

Fire reappears as an ability inKirby's Return to Dream Land and its remake,Kirby's Return to Dream Land Deluxe, where it is obtained by inhaling fiery enemies such as Hot Heads, Flamers, and Galbos. It can also be obtained from rocks launched by the volcanoes inDangerous Dinner. The Fire ability is required to light some fuses and launch Kirby from cannons to secret areas of stages, which may provideEnergy Spheres. Asuper version of the Fire ability - calledMonster Flame - also exists, and can be obtained by inhaling aSuper Hot Head.
Notably, Fire is now capable of breakingmetal blocks using the "Burn" technique, which was not possible in previous games that had that move in Fire Kirby's toolkit.

Kirby: Triple Deluxe[edit]
Fire returns inKirby: Triple Deluxe, functioning almost identically to the way it did inKirby's Return to Dream Land. However, it lacks Spinning Fire Breath and Burning Flame, though gaining two new moves: Fireball Jump and Searing Burn in their place. Starting from this game onward, Fireball Spin and all related moves are now multi-hitting moves. Like inKirby's Return to Dream Land, the ability can be obtained from Hot Heads and Flamers, and it can now also be obtained from theFlame Galborosmid-boss and various boss attacks such asPyribbit's flaming rocks.
Fire Kirby also appears as a collectiblekeychain, using his sprite fromKirby Super Star Ultra.

Kirby: Planet Robobot[edit]

Fire returns inKirby: Planet Robobot, functioning identically to the way it did inKirby: Triple Deluxe. It is provided by Hot Head, Galbo, Flamer, and other enemies. When combined with theRobobot Armor, it results in a powerfulFire Mode which can shoot massive flamethrowers and leave conflagrations on the ground.
Kirby Star Allies[edit]
Fire returns as an ability inKirby Star Allies, provided by Burning Leo, who also represents the ability as aFriend. Fire provides theSizzle effect to certain other abilities, and can also be used in conjunction withCleaning orWing to performRising Sizzler. Fire also deals bonus damage when used against certain foes, such asPuppet Waddle Dee,Blizzard Guard,Whispy Woods and his relatives, andFrancisca. Using Fire in conjunction with theFriend Star is also required to defeatGrand Mam in theStory Mode.

Kirby and the Forgotten Land /Kirby and the Forgotten Land – Nintendo Switch 2 Edition + Star-Crossed World[edit]

Fire Kirby appears inKirby and the Forgotten Land andKirby and the Forgotten Land – Nintendo Switch 2 Edition + Star-Crossed World. He can use his fire breath to lightLantern Switches which can make items appear in a similar manner to breaking aBomb Block. He can also now gradually burnmid-bosses andbosses by continuously attacking them, dealing small amounts of damage to them over time, with the effects lasting longer and becoming more intense the more fire is used on them. Flames produced by Fire can also stay on the ground or another surface, and damage enemies that run into them. With the right materials, Kirby can go toWaddle Dee's Weapons Shop andevolve the ability intoVolcano Fire andDragon Fire.

Kirby Air Riders[edit]
Fire appears inKirby Air Riders, functioning much like how it did inKirby Air Ride: the user is able to shoot balls of fire that leave behind fire pillars and damage foes who get in contact with them. New toKirby Air Riders, however, is a dash much like the Burning move that is activated via a Quick Spin. Boost Charging while holding down on the control stick will also drop a pillar of fire behind the user. Like all Copy Abilities in the game, any playable character is able to use it, not just Kirby. It is given by a new enemy calledBurnbon.
Super Smash Bros. series[edit]
In theSuper Smash Bros. series, Kirby can use his Burn tackle as his dash attack inSuper Smash Bros. Melee andSuper Smash Bros. Ultimate, though it could be argued that this is a use of Burning instead. Fire Kirby also appears as atrophy inMelee,Super Smash Bros. Brawl, andSuper Smash Bros. for Wii U.
InKirby: Right Back at Ya![edit]

InKirby: Right Back at Ya!, the Fire ability is the first to be showcased, and is among the most commonly-appearing abilities in the series. True to the games, Fire Kirby's primary power is the ability to breathe a steady stream of fire from his mouth, which can be used to easily fell most foes, even those who are already fire-based. The only entities that Fire Kirby is completely ineffectual against are themonsterFlame Feeder—who grows stronger from all sources of heat,Lobzilla—who counters with its own ice breath, andeNeMeE himself—who absorbs the fire breath into his cloak. Unlike in the games, Fire Kirby's powers are limited, as the fire emanating from his hat will gradually shrink and eventually disappear completely the more he uses the ability.
InCartoon Buffoon,King Dedede attempts to place himself in the role of Kirby in the cartoon, even going so far as to give himself the Fire ability. When Meta Knight is urged to say his line on the matter, he balks, noting that even he "would never say that". InFossil Fools - Part II, the monsterKirbysaurus - made from Kirby's DNA - also momentarily gains the Fire ability.

In theKirby novel series[edit]

In theKirby novel series, Fire is a recurringCopy Ability in the first volumes. It is also the first Copy Ability to be introduced to this series. Throughout the series,Kirby has obtained the Fire ability fromBurning Leo,Fire Lion, and aCopy Essence. This Copy Ability appears inKirby and the Dangerous Gourmet Mansion?!,Kirby and the Big Panic in Gloomy Woods!,Kirby Meets the Squeak Squad!,Kirby and the Forgotten Land: Start Running to the New World!, andKirby: Snowy Mountain Nights are Eventful!. In addition to fighting, Kirby has also used this Copy Ability to cook a cake of his, and made use of the glowing hat he gains to navigate a dark area.
InKirby and the Dangerous Gourmet Mansion?!, after Burning Leo destroys the stove that Kirby set up, Kirbyinhales him to obtain the Fire ability. Kirby then gets out the cake he had been preparing for the party, and uses his fire breath to bake it. After he finishes the cake, he tries a bite of it. Due to his terrible choice of ingredients, Kirby reacts by running around in havoc while spewing a large fireball. He then trips on a stone and loses his ability, which releases Burning Leo.
InKirby and the Big Panic in Gloomy Woods!, Fire makes a brief appearance late in the story. When Kirby,King Dedede, andMeta Knight set out to catch theWoodkeeper in the darkGloomy Woods, they encounter Fire Lion. King Dedede prepares to attack, but Kirby stops him, and says he has an idea of his own. Kirby inhales Fire Lion to gain the Fire ability. The flame crown on his head shines brightly, and he uses it to light the way to the Woodkeeper's hut. Noticing them, the Woodkeeper makes his small house convert into a helicopter. Kirby decides to try inhaling the flying hut. He drops his Fire ability, and Fire Lion flees.
InKirby Meets the Squeak Squad!, Kirby andWaddle Dee discover an ancient temple. They venture deep into it and reach a room full of Copy Essences. Kirby is excited to see a room with so many of them, and touches the Fire one to gain the Fire ability. They venture further into the temple, and Kirby discovers an egg. Kirby immediately wants to cook it with his fire breath, but then they meet itsmother bird, who tells them everything and trusts them to take care of the egg. Just then,Storo,Spinni, andDoc come in to steal the egg. They get into a short fight with Kirby, who spits flames at Storo and Doc to fend them off. Spinni does not want his scarf to get burnt, so he refuses to fight Kirby, and they retreat. Much later in the story, when Kirby and co. return to the temple to return the egg, they reach the Copy Essence room again, and find out that theSqueaks had been following them. Kirby remembers last time, and goes for the Fire ability again. He starts breathing flames, but forgets to pay attention to his surroundings, and almost scorches the egg. Kirby removes his ability in shock, but fortunately, the egg is fine.
InKirby and the Forgotten Land: Start Running to the New World!, Kirby finds a Fire ability hat at the top ofLab Discovera, shortly after they leave the elevator where "The Dream Discoveries Tour" played. Despite Bandana Waddle Dee's worries that it could be a trap, Kirby inhales the hat and gets the Fire ability. Kirby uses the ability to battleLeongar,Fecto Forgo andFecto Elfilis.
InKirby: Snowy Mountain Nights are Eventful!, Kirby inhales Burning Leo after he asks to be inhaled so that Kirby can melt the ice bars that are imprisoning them. Kirby succeeds, makingFrancisca, the one that had trapped them, angry, and she battles Kirby. Kirby, however, struggles to fight as he's low on stamina due to lack of food, and soon ends up being hit by an attack that makes him drop the ability.

Trivia[edit]
- While not quite thefirst obtainable ability in the series, Fire is the firstCopy Ability ever shown in aKirby game, as it is the first to be demonstrated to the player in the tutorial reel forKirby's Adventure if they wait on the title screen for long enough.
- InKirby's Adventure, it is possible for Fire Kirby to breathe fire underwater for a brief moment by swallowingHot Head to gain the ability while underwater. This causes him to perform his automatic "demonstration" fire breath, which can defeat enemies and lightfuses underwater.
- While Fire itself doesn't appear inKirby's Dream Land 2 andKirby's Dream Land 3, its effect is similar to when Kirby ridesRick orKine and uses the Burning ability, although the latter's attack is much weaker.
- Rick can also use this fire breath on his own accord inKirby Star Allies.
